1. Understand the Causes
Before diving into the solutions, it is important to understand the causes behind dark patches between the breasts. This will help you take appropriate measures to prevent further darkening and find the most effective treatment. Some common causes include:
- Hormonal changes
- Friction and irritation
- Obesity
- Excessive sweating
- Poor hygiene
- Diabetes or insulin resistance
Identifying the underlying cause can be helpful in targeting the treatment options. If you are unsure, it is always recommended to consult a dermatologist.

3. Skincare Products for Dark Patches
There are several skincare products specifically formulated to target dark patches and hyperpigmentation. These products often contain ingredients like glycolic acid, kojic acid, or hydroquinone, which help lighten the skin and even out pigmentation. When selecting skincare products, make sure to look for those that are suitable for sensitive areas like the breast and chest.
It is essential to follow the instructions provided with the products and use them consistently for a period of time to see visible results. If you have any concerns or allergies, consult a dermatologist before using these products.
4. Lifestyle Changes to Prevent Dark Patches
Alongside using remedies and skincare products, making certain lifestyle changes can contribute to preventing and minimizing the appearance of dark patches between your breasts. Some lifestyle changes that may help include:
- Wearing loose-fitting clothing
- Avoiding excessive friction and irritation
- Maintaining good hygiene
- Using a gentle cleanser
- Avoiding prolonged exposure to the sun
- Maintaining a healthy weight
By incorporating these habits into your daily routine, you can effectively prevent dark patches between your breasts from becoming more prominent.

FAQ
Q1: Can hormonal changes cause dark patches between the breasts?
A1: Yes, hormonal changes can contribute to the development of dark patches between the breasts. Hormonal imbalances, such as those experienced during pregnancy or menopause, can stimulate the production of melanin, leading to hyperpigmentation.
Q2: How long does it take to see results with natural remedies?
A2: Natural remedies may take some time to show visible results. Consistency is key when using natural remedies, and it may take several weeks or even months to see significant improvement in the appearance of dark patches.
Q3: Are there any over-the-counter creams specifically designed for dark patches between breasts?
A3: Yes, there are over-the-counter creams and serums available that are specifically formulated to target dark patches and hyperpigmentation between the breasts. Look for products containing ingredients like glycolic acid, kojic acid, or hydroquinone for effective results.
Q4: Can poor hygiene contribute to dark patches between the breasts?
A4: Yes, poor hygiene can be a contributing factor to the development of dark patches between the breasts. Sweat, bacteria, and dead skin cells can accumulate in the area, leading to irritation and pigmentation. It is important to maintain good hygiene by regularly cleansing the area and keeping it dry.
